Aurora’s safe flight to world heights

Another success of the students of the Faculty of Mechanical Engineering. Dušan Babić, Lazar Popović, Radovan Đurović, Đorđe Trampa and Nikola Popović, students of the Faculty of Mechanical Engineering in Belgrade who work on the Aurora project, won the first place in the first round of the international student competition Airbus Sloshing Rocket 2019 for the conceptual design of the rocket with a tank which minimizes the sloshing effect. This design was declared the best among 50 competing teams from the whole world. This opened up the team’s way to Patras, Greece, where the second round of this competition will be held in July. The ASIIN accreditation of the Faculty of Mechanical Engineering has been extended until 2025

The German Accreditation agency for study programmes in the field of technical sciences, informatics, natural sciences and mathematics (ASIIN) has extended its accreditation of the study programmes at the Bachelor and Master level to the Faculty of Mechanical Engineering of the University of Belgrade until 2025.   The ASIIN accreditation serves as a confirmation of the international quality of studies at the Faculty of Mechanical Engineering in Belgrade, which makes it the only officially internationally recognized faculty in Serbia for all its study programmes at the Bachelor and Master level, says Professor Miloš Nedeljković, the coordinator of the Faculty of Mechanical Engineering for the process of ASIIN accreditation.
